Step-by-Step Guide to Folding Your Card Table
Follow these simple steps for a smooth fold: 1. Clear the table surface. 2. Lift the tabletop slightly to release the locking mechanism. 3. Gently fold the legs inward towards the table base. 4. Secure the folded legs with the provided strap or latch. 5. Store in a dry, flat area. Remember: Always check for any debris or obstructions before folding to avoid damaging the hinges.
Common Mistakes to Avoid When Folding Card Tables
Even the most experienced users make errors. Avoid these pitfalls: - Forcing the table to fold without releasing the lock, which can break the mechanism. - Folding with items still on the table, risking injury or damage. - Storing with legs folded in a way that causes stress on the hinges. - Neglecting to clean the table before folding, which can lead to dirt buildup and premature wear.
